The attack came amid an ongoing campaign of airstrikes by Myanmar's military against pro-democracy forces and ethnic armed groups.Myanmar airstrike kills 14 people in Sagaing region (Photo: Representative)A Myanmar military airstrike on a Buddhist monastery in the central Sagaing region killed 14 people and injured 20 others on Friday, as per a report by the Associated Press, which cited members of an opposition group and a local citizen.As per the report, the strike took place around 9 am (local time) in Swel Le Oh village in Myaung township, about 75 km west of Mandalay, during a week-long meditation retreat attended by more than 100 people.Nway Oo, spokesperson for the Civil Defence and Security Organisation of Myaung Township (CDSOM), told the Associated Press that a fighter jet dropped a bomb inside the monastery compound, killing 14 people, including three women.A resident, who spoke on condition of anonymity, also confirmed the death toll to AP. The resident said the jet dropped two bombs about 15 minutes apart, with the second damaging a house near the monastery. The attack came amid an ongoing campaign of airstrikes by Myanmar's military against pro-democracy forces and ethnic armed groups.
